Larry Zhao: Director
Larry Zhao is a seventeen-year-old senior at Skyline High School. Larry started studying clarinet at the age of ten and is currently a student of Emil Khudyev, the Associate Principal Clarinet of the Seattle Symphony. In 2020, Larry placed first in the state in the annual Music Teachers National Association competition. Within the same year, he won the award for Most Achieved Musician in the Skyline High School Wind Ensemble. In 2022, Larry performed as Assistant Principal clarinetist for the Western International Band Clinic. In 2023, Larry won the Washington Music Educators Association Solo and Ensemble regional competition and advanced as a finalist at the state-level competition. During the same year, he received a merit scholarship to attend the Interlochen Summer Arts Camp. While at Interlochen, Larry performed as the Principal Clarinet of the World Youth Wind Symphony. In 2024, Larry won the Evergreen Concerto Competition and performed as a soloist in the Evergreen Philharmonic Concerto Concert. Additionally, Larry received a full scholarship to attend Interlochen Summer Camp. While at Interlochen, he performed as the principal clarinet of the World Youth Symphony Orchestra and advanced as a finalist in the Interlochen Concerto Competition. Outside of music, Larry enjoys playing tennis and skiing.
